UI/UX design degrees can prepare students for a career in user experience design, but there are many different majors that can fit the bill. A degree in graphic design, advertising, information technology, or business can all give you the foundation you need to become a user experience designer.

User experience design is a multi-disciplinary field that drAWS from a variety of disciplines, including graphic design, information architecture, user experience design, and software engineering. A degree in user experience design will give you the skills to design and develop user interfaces and user experience experiences.

A user interface is the visible part of a computer system or a mobile app that users interact with. A user experience experience is the overall experience that a user has with a product or service.

User experience design is a critical component of any product or service. It can help a company create a product that is easy to use and understand, and that meets the needs of its users.
